Afficher les derniers auteurs
1 **Sommaire **
2
3 {{toc/}}
4
5
6
7 == **Comment effectuer une recherche globale sur une table ?** ==
8
9
10 Pour cela, on utilise * ou %.
11
12
13 //Exemple : Rechercher tous les biens dont le numéro d’inventaire commence par 2012.//
14
15
16 (% style="text-align:center" %)
17 [[image:image-20230925092538-1.png||class="img-thumbnail" height="530" width="952"]]
18
19
20 (% class="box infomessage" %)
21 (((
22 //Le ? permet également de remplacer un caractère dans la recherche.//
23 )))
24
25
26 //Exemple : rechercher tous les numéros d’inventaire qui commencent par 202 ?.*//
27
28
29 (% style="text-align:center" %)
30 [[image:image-20230925092604-2.png||class="img-thumbnail" height="468" width="1124"]]
31
32
33
34 Il est également possible d’utiliser le ? sur des termes.
35
36 //Exemple : rechercher une dénomination qui commence par « tab » : tab????*//
37
38
39
40 (% style="text-align:center" %)
41 [[image:image-20230925092703-3.png||class="img-thumbnail" height="446" width="1028"]]
42
43
44 (% class="box successmessage" %)
45 (((
46 //Ces fonctionnalités peuvent être utilisées dans toutes les recherches : globale, simple, experte, par liens, etc.//
47 )))
48
49
50 == **Quelles différences entre la recherche experte et la recherche par liens ?** ==
51
52
53 === La recherche experte ===
54
55
56 La recherche experte permet de croiser les champs sur une table.
57
58 Cela permet d'effectuer des recherches précises sur les index. Les index sont les noms des champs qui sont présents dans une grille complète et rangés par onglet thématique dans la grille de saisie complète standard.
59
60
61 (% style="text-align:center" %)
62 [[image:image-20230925092730-4.png||class="img-thumbnail" height="443" width="952"]]
63
64
65
66 Avec la recherche experte, il est possible  :
67
68 * d'utiliser des opérateurs booléens, qui permettent de filtrer les résultats en combinant ou excluant des mots précis de la recherche. Les opérateurs booléens les plus courants sont et/ou/sauf.(((
69 (% style="text-align:center" %)
70 [[image:image-20230925092754-5.png||class="img-thumbnail" height="493" width="960"]]
71 )))
72
73 Incidence de chaque opérateur booléen sur les recherches effectuées :
74
75 ET : récupère les résultats contenant uniquement les deux mots que l’entourent. Les résultats qui ont soit l’un soit l’autre ne vont pas ressortir dans la liste de résultats
76
77 OU : récupère les résultats les deux termes qui l’entourent ou bien, soit l’un, soit l’autre
78
79 SAUF : récupère les résultats contenant le terme qui précède sauf. Les résultats avec les termes après le sauf ne sont pas renvoyées dans les résultats.
80
81
82 * d'utiliser des opérateurs de comparaison intra-champs, qui permettent d’affiner les recherches dans les index(((
83 (% style="text-align:center" %)
84 [[image:image-20230925092827-6.png||class="img-thumbnail" height="456" width="944"]]
85 )))
86
87 Incidence de chaque opérateur de comparaison sur les recherches effectuées :
88
89 **= égal :** recherche les fiches qui sont indexées sur le seul terme saisi.
90
91 **et :** recherche les fiches qui sont indexées sur tous les termes saisis.
92
93 **ou :** recherche les fiches qui contiennent au moins un des termes saisis.
94
95 **sauf :** recherche les fiches qui contiennent le premier terme sans le deuxième.
96
97 **> :** recherche les fiches dont la valeur est supérieure au terme recherché.
98
99 **>= :** recherche les fiches dont la valeur est supérieure ou égale au terme recherché.
100
101 **< :** recherche les fiches dont la valeur est inférieure au terme recherché.
102
103 **<= :** recherche les fiches dont la valeur est inférieure ou égale au terme recherché.
104
105 **[ ] entre :** recherche les fiches dont la valeur est comprise entre les deux dates recherchées, c'est à dire les intervalles.
106
107
108 (% class="box successmessage" %)
109 (((
110 //Les opérateurs booléens ainsi que les opérateurs de comparaison intra-champs peuvent être utilisés dans la recherche experte et dans la recherche par liens !//
111 )))
112
113
114 === La recherche par liens ===
115
116
117 La recherche par liens permet de croiser les informations de plusieurs tables.
118
119
120 (% class="box successmessage" %)
121 (((
122 //Dans la recherche par liens, il est possible d’utiliser les opérateurs booléens et les opérateurs de comparaison intra-champs.//
123 )))
124
125 //Exemple : rechercher toutes les notices de biens patrimoniaux dont les photos sont libres de droits.//
126
127
128 (% style="text-align:center" %)
129 [[image:image-20230925092911-7.png||class="img-thumbnail" height="366" width="973"]]
130
131
132 == **Comment effectuer des recherches sur des termes, en cas de doute sur l’orthographe ?** ==
133
134
135 Pour cela, on utilise la troncature * ou % en début, milieu ou fin de mot.
136
137
138 //Exemple : Rechercher le nom d’auteur Zimerstranglief.//
139
140
141 Cas 1 : recherche effectuée avec le début du nom. La troncature est positionnée à droite, pour terminer le mot.
142
143
144 (% style="text-align:center" %)
145 [[image:image-20230925093003-8.png||class="img-thumbnail" height="400" width="950"]]
146
147
148 Cas 2 : recherche effectuée avec la fin du nom. La troncature est positionnée à gauche, pour commencer le mot.
149
150
151 (% style="text-align:center" %)
152 [[image:image-20230925093050-9.png||class="img-thumbnail" height="427" width="950"]]
153
154
155 Cas 3 : recherche effectuée avec le début et la fin du nom. La troncature est positionnée au milieu du mot.
156
157
158
159 (% style="text-align:center" %)
160 [[image:image-20230925093117-10.png||class="img-thumbnail" height="379" width="965"]]
161
162
163
164 == **Comment rechercher les notices dans lesquelles un champ n’est pas renseigné ?** ==
165
166
167 //Exemple : Rechercher toutes les notices dont le champ marquage n’est pas renseigné.//
168
169
170 (% style="text-align:center" %)
171 [[image:image-20230925093149-11.png||class="img-thumbnail" height="427" width="989"]]
172
173
174 (% class="box warningmessage" %)
175 (((
176 //Attention à l'indexation des champs vides avec aucune valeur ~://
177
178 //C//ette recherche fonctionne dans les champs listes en V4.2 mais pas sur les Thésaurus.
179
180 « Aucune valeur » ne marche pas avec plusieurs champs regroupés sous un index.
181 )))
182
183
184 === **Rechercher les notices dans lesquelles un champ est renseigné ** ===
185
186
187 Ce type de recherche nécessite d’utiliser l’opérateur booléen « sauf ».
188
189
190 //Exemple : Rechercher toutes les notices dont le champ marquage est renseigné.//
191
192
193 (% style="text-align:center" %)
194 [[image:image-20230925093215-12.png||class="img-thumbnail" height="441" width="1037"]]
195
196
197
198 == **Comment rechercher toutes les notices de biens liées à aucune notice photo ?** ==
199
200
201 Lorsque l’on effectue des recherches sur des liens entre différentes tables/notices, on utilise toujours la recherche par liens, via le champ //clé unique// ou //Unique_Key//.
202
203 Ce type de recherche nécessite d’utiliser l’opérateur booléen « sauf ».
204
205
206 (% style="text-align:center" %)
207 [[image:image-20230925093238-13.png||class="img-thumbnail" height="389" width="1067"]]
208
209
210
211 == **Comment rechercher toutes les notices photos liées à aucune notice de bien ?** ==
212
213
214 Lorsque l’on effectue des recherches sur des liens entre différentes tables/notices, on utilise toujours la recherche par liens, via le champ //clé unique// ou //Unique_Key//.
215
216 Ce type de recherche nécessite d’utiliser l’opérateur booléen « sauf ».
217
218
219 (% style="text-align:center" %)
220 [[image:image-20230925093259-14.png||class="img-thumbnail" height="408" width="1073"]]
221
222
223
224 == **Comment rechercher la notice la plus ancienne saisie dans la table ?** ==
225
226
227 Pour cela, on utilise **^** ou **-**, en recherchant l’information sur le champ clé unique ou Unique_Key.
228
229
230 //Exemple : Rechercher la première notice bibliographique enregistrée.//
231
232
233 (% style="text-align:center" %)
234 [[image:image-20230925093321-15.png||class="img-thumbnail" height="423" width="1026"]]
235
236
237 (% class="box warningmessage" %)
238 (((
239 //La recherche sera effectuée sur la clé la moins grande de la table !//
240
241 //Flora pourra remonter les clés existantes et pas les anciennes notices supprimées.//
242 )))
243
244
245 == **Comment rechercher la dernière notice saisie dans la table ?** ==
246
247
248 Pour cela, on utilise **$** ou **+**, en recherchant l’information sur le champ clé unique ou Unique_Key.
249
250
251 //Exemple : Rechercher la dernière notice bibliographique enregistrée.//
252
253
254 (% style="text-align:center" %)
255 [[image:image-20230925093340-16.png||class="img-thumbnail" height="417" width="1062"]]
256
257
258 (% class="box warningmessage" %)
259 (((
260 //La recherche sera effectuée sur la clé la plus grande de la table.//
261
262 //Flora pourra remonter les clés existantes et non les notices supprimées.//
263 )))
264
265
266 == **Comment rechercher les notices créées ou modifiées dans un laps de temps de quelques jours ?** ==
267
268
269 Cette recherche est intéressante pour effectuer des statistiques.
270
271 Pour cela, on utilise le **$TODAY** = pour signifier que l’on recherche une information à partir d’aujourd’hui
272
273 Et le **$TODAY-nombre de jours** ou **$TODAY+ nombre de jours** = pour signifier qu’on recherche dans les jours précédents (-) ou dans les jours suivants (+).
274
275 (% class="box infomessage" %)
276 (((
277 //Avantages du $TODAY : si vous mémorisez la requête, la recherche se remet à jour automatiquement. //
278 )))
279
280
281 //Exemple : rechercher toutes les notices créées entre la semaine dernière et aujourd’hui.  //
282
283
284 (% style="text-align:center" %)
285 [[image:image-20230925093411-17.png||class="img-thumbnail" height="406" width="1009"]]
286
287
288
289 (% class="box warningmessage" %)
290 (((
291 // Attention au mélange des opérateurs de comparaison : avec les +30>, les -30<  et le -30 >= ou +30<= .//
292 )))
293
294
295 === **Rechercher les dépôts arrivant à échéance ** ===
296
297
298 Dans Flora, la table des entrées permet de référencer l’entrée administrative de vos dépôts. Un champ « Date de restitution » est disponible dans la grille de saisie des dépôts.
299
300 Il est donc possible d’effectuer une recherche experte sur ce champ.
301
302 //Exemple : visualiser les dépôts qui arrivent à échéance à partir d’aujourd’hui et dans les 30 jours à venir.//
303
304 Pour cela, on utilise :
305
306 * L’opérateur de comparaison « et »
307 * Le $TODAY(((
308 (% style="text-align:center" %)
309 [[image:image-20230925093433-18.png||class="img-thumbnail" height="411" width="1028"]]
310 )))
311
312 (% class="box warningmessage" %)
313 (((
314 // Attention au mélange des opérateurs de comparaison : avec les +30>, les -30<  et le -30 >= ou +30<= .//
315 )))
316
317
318 == **Comment retrouver toutes les notices saisies par une personne à une date précise ?** ==
319
320
321 Dans la recherche experte, il est possible de rechercher avec les champs « SAISI PAR » et « SAISI LE », pour trouver les notices créées par un agent, à une date dite.
322
323
324 (% style="text-align:center" %)
325 [[image:image-20230925093506-19.png||class="img-thumbnail" height="413" width="1011"]]
326
327
328 (% class="box infomessage" %)
329 (((
330 //Dans le champ SAISI PAR : renseigner le code du compte utilisateur recherché//
331
332 //Dans le champ SAISI LE : respecter la nomenclature : aaaammjj (correspond à année-mois-jour)//
333 )))
334
335
336 === Rechercher les notices saisies ce jour ===
337
338
339 Rechercher sur la date du jour en utilisant le $TODAY.
340
341
342 (% style="text-align:center" %)
343 [[image:image-20230925093535-20.png||class="img-thumbnail" height="399" width="964"]]
344
345
346
347
348 == Comment rechercher les notices photos importées en lot aujourd'hui ? ==
349
350
351 Pour rechercher les notices importées ce jour, rechercher sur le champ « CODE DE TRANSFERT » puis, sur le champ « SAISI LE ».
352
353
354 (% style="text-align:center" %)
355 [[image:image-20230925093600-21.png||class="img-thumbnail" height="376" width="1014"]]
356
357
358 (% class="box infomessage" %)
359 (((
360 //Dans le champ SAISI LE : respecter la nomenclature : aaaammjj (correspond à année-mois-jour)//
361 )))